Improper Roof Covering Preparation



Stay clear of beginning your roofing setup task without appropriately preparing the roof covering surface, as this can bring about significant concerns down the line. Before setting any type of new roofing product, it's critical to ensure that the roofing deck is clean, dry, and devoid of any kind of particles. Failure to do so can result in poor adhesion of the brand-new products, resulting in leaks and premature roof failing.

Begin by checking the roof for any indications of damages or rot. Change any endangered areas of the roof covering deck prior to proceeding with the installment.

Additionally, check for appropriate air flow and insulation to avoid wetness accumulation, which can create mold and mildew and mildew concerns in the future.

Incorrect Product Option



Selecting the incorrect roof covering materials can result in a myriad of issues throughout and after installation. It's critical to select products that appropriate for your certain environment, architectural design, and budget plan.

For instance, utilizing asphalt shingles in a region prone to hurricanes may not give the toughness needed to stand up to high winds and hefty rainfall.

Another common blunder is opting for cheaper materials without considering their long life. While expense is necessary, giving up quality for a lower rate can lead to constant repairs or early replacement, eventually costing you a lot more in the long run.

Furthermore, failing to match the roof products with the incline of your roofing system can cause inappropriate water drainage, causing leakages and structural damages with time.

Neglecting Proper Air Flow



Appropriate ventilation is vital for a well-functioning roof as it assists manage temperature level and wetness levels within your home. Disregarding proper air flow can cause a variety of problems that might endanger the stability of your roofing and influence the convenience of your space.

Without sufficient air flow, heat and dampness can end up being caught in your attic, causing possible damage to the roof structure and promoting the development of mold and mildew.

Incorrect air flow can also result in enhanced energy costs as the entraped heat can make your home hotter in the summer season, compeling your a/c to function harder. Throughout the winter season, inadequate ventilation can result in the development of ice dams on your roofing system, which can damage roof shingles and seamless gutters.

To prevent these issues, make certain that your roofing is correctly ventilated to permit the cost-free circulation of air, reducing the danger of wetness accumulation and preserving a consistent temperature level throughout your home. Proper ventilation not only secures your roof covering however also contributes to a much healthier and even more energy-efficient living atmosphere.
